What is the difference between Senior Layout Designer vs Graphic Designer?

AspectSenior Layout DesignerGraphic Designer
CredentialsBachelor's degree in design, architecture, or related field; experience in layout designBachelor's degree in graphic design, visual arts, or related field
Work EnvironmentDesign studios, publishing houses, advertising agencies, architecture firmsAdvertising agencies, marketing firms, media companies, freelance
Industry UsageUsed in publishing, architecture, print and digital mediaUsed across branding, advertising, digital media, print

The main difference is that Senior Layout Designers focus on creating detailed, technical layouts for publications, architecture, or digital media, often requiring advanced technical skills and experience. Graphic Designers have a broader scope, including visual branding, logos, and marketing materials. Both roles require strong design skills, but Senior Layout Designers typically specialize in layout precision and technical execution within specific industries.

Responsibilities:
This opportunity will support multiple DIA initiatives, including the Machine-Assisted Rapid-Repository System (MARS), Object Management Services (OMS), and Object-Based Intelligence (OBI).
• The Graphics Developer/Designer Works collaboratively with analysts to understand requirements and further enhances/conveys analytic thoughts and assessments by developing graphic and layout solutions.
• Provides graphic design and layout solutions for intelligence products including, but not limited to, developing illustrations, editing existing images, providing font management, and utilizing advanced pre-publications techniques.
• Uses Government-specified technology to produce graphic design, cartographic products, and interactive graphical content, video content, analytic product templates, and marketing content.
• Integrates graphics with text, audio and video to support interactive and multimedia high-visibility finished intelligence products.
• Produces dynamic content IAW IC published standards (i.e. D3 Style Guide), including podcasts or audio segments.
• Provides user experience/user interface expertise for development of interactive graphics and web products.
• Demonstrates proficiency in professional graphics and design software to include, but not limited to: Adobe Creative Suite (InDesign, Photoshop, Illustrator, AfterEffects, Premiere, and Flash), Apple Final Cut Pro X, and Apple Mac hardware platforms, Map Publisher, MS Office Suite, and any other interactive graphics enablers, languages, or tools specified.
• Supports DIA efforts to vet or validate existing or emerging programs and capabilities.
